ASICS Gel-Nimbus 17 Review
Immediately when putting on the ASICS Gel-Nimbus 17 I felt the incredible responsiveness of this model. The Nimbus is known for its cloud-like feel, but I would say that this shoe surpasses previous models in its level of cushioning. I also noticed a lighter and less constricted feel from the upper of the shoe. ASICS did away with materials on this portion of the shoe, making a more seamless experience. This is what I look for in a shoe: I want a shoe that is both light and responsive. Often shoes that are lightweight wind up feeling flat. Luckily, that is not the case with the ASICS Gel-Nimbus 17.

When I first put on the Nimbus 17 I walked around in them for a few hours to break them; however, there isn't much of a need for this. The shoe is incredibly plush, wrapping around your foot with a pillow-like feel. For some, this may seem like too much, especially for a neutral running shoe. However, I find that the responsiveness of the ASICS Nimbus 17 really keeps you wanting more from it. If the shoe was heavier it may have been too cumbersome for me, but this version is the lightest yet.

The simple colorways are a nice change-up for the model, with the Grey and Purple, which I have, being one of the more conservative selections. I especially like the removal of extra trim around the toe of this running shoe, in this case, less is really more. As compared with previous models, the seamless upper on the Nimbus 17 gives your toes a chance to splay a bit more while you are running. I also noticed that the 17 seemed to fit a bit bigger than the previous model. The amount of space is nominal, yet still noticeable for me.

Overall, the ASICS Gel-Nimbus 17 is exceedingly comfortable, lightweight, and responsive. I would say that this model is the best of the Nimbus line. I would recommend this shoe for any runner who needs a neutral training shoe and wants to feel and look great as they hit the road or track.
